Ingredients
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 2 large egg whites lightly beaten
- 1 tablespoon flour all-purpose
- 0.3 teaspoon garlic powder
- 0.5 cup salsa
- 0.3 teaspoon salt
- 24 ounce chicken breast halves boneless skinless
- 2 teaspoons vegetable oil
- 0.3 cup cornmeal yellow
Equipment
- bowl
- frying pan
- plastic wrap
- rolling pin
- meat tenderizer
Directions
- Place chicken between 2 sheets of heavy-duty plastic wrap, and flatten to 1/2-inch thickness, using a meat mallet or rolling pin.
- Combine cornmeal and next 3 ingredients in a small bowl.
- Sprinkle flour evenly over each chicken breast half; dip in egg whites, and dredge in cornmeal mixture.
- Heat o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at.
- Add chicken, and cook 5 to 6 minutes on each side or until chicken is done.
- Serve with salsa.
